新聞中心
Redis是一種高效的內(nèi)存數(shù)據(jù)庫,應(yīng)用廣泛。但是,Redis運(yùn)維往往會(huì)帶來一些挑戰(zhàn)。因?yàn)镽edis的性能高,在部署、監(jiān)控、備份等環(huán)節(jié)都需要更多的考慮。針對(duì)這些問題,我們可以選擇一些redis運(yùn)維框架來提升系統(tǒng)性能。

創(chuàng)新互聯(lián)專業(yè)為企業(yè)提供富縣網(wǎng)站建設(shè)、富縣做網(wǎng)站、富縣網(wǎng)站設(shè)計(jì)、富縣網(wǎng)站制作等企業(yè)網(wǎng)站建設(shè)、網(wǎng)頁設(shè)計(jì)與制作、富縣企業(yè)網(wǎng)站模板建站服務(wù),十余年富縣做網(wǎng)站經(jīng)驗(yàn),不只是建網(wǎng)站,更提供有價(jià)值的思路和整體網(wǎng)絡(luò)服務(wù)。
1. Redis Sentinel
Redis Sentinel是Redis官方推出的基于主從復(fù)制的高可用方案。它支持自動(dòng)故障發(fā)現(xiàn)和故障轉(zhuǎn)移。當(dāng)主節(jié)點(diǎn)宕機(jī)時(shí),Sentinel會(huì)自動(dòng)將其中一個(gè)從節(jié)點(diǎn)晉升為主節(jié)點(diǎn)。該框架極大地提升了Redis的可靠性。例如:
sentinel monitor mymaster 127.0.0.1 6379 2
sentinel down-after-milliseconds mymaster 5000
sentinel flover-timeout mymaster 15000
sentinel parallel-syncs mymaster 1
2. Redis Cluster
Redis Cluster是Redis的分布式解決方案。它支持跨多個(gè)節(jié)點(diǎn)的數(shù)據(jù)分片,可以實(shí)現(xiàn)高可用性和可擴(kuò)展性。每個(gè)節(jié)點(diǎn)上的數(shù)據(jù)副本由Redis自動(dòng)進(jìn)行同步。要使用Redis Cluster,需要至少三個(gè)Redis節(jié)點(diǎn)。例如:
redis-cli --cluster create 127.0.0.1:7000 127.0.0.1:7001 127.0.0.1:7002 \
127.0.0.1:7003 127.0.0.1:7004 127.0.0.1:7005 --cluster-replicas 1
3. Redisson
Redisson是一個(gè)基于Redis的Java框架,用于Java對(duì)象存儲(chǔ)和分布式鎖實(shí)現(xiàn)。它支持多種數(shù)據(jù)結(jié)構(gòu),例如Map、Set、List、Queue、Deque等,并支持分布式鎖、消息發(fā)布/訂閱機(jī)制和Lua腳本。例如:
Config config = new Config();
config.useSingleServer().setPassword("password").setAddress("127.0.0.1:6379");
RedissonClient client = Redisson.create(config);
RMap map = client.getMap("myMap");
map.put("key", "value");
4. RedisDesktopManager
RedisDesktopManager是一個(gè)圖形界面管理工具,可以用于連接Redis數(shù)據(jù)庫、查看服務(wù)器信息、查看鍵、值、日志文件、執(zhí)行命令等。它支持自定義分區(qū)、過濾、導(dǎo)出等功能,也可以進(jìn)行備份和恢復(fù)操作。例如:
sudo apt-get update
sudo apt-get install redis-desktop-manager
通過上述Redis運(yùn)維框架的使用,可以有效提升Redis系統(tǒng)的性能,降低運(yùn)維成本,并且提高了運(yùn)維效率和靈活性。
香港服務(wù)器選創(chuàng)新互聯(lián),2H2G首月10元開通。
創(chuàng)新互聯(lián)(www.cdcxhl.com)互聯(lián)網(wǎng)服務(wù)提供商,擁有超過10年的服務(wù)器租用、服務(wù)器托管、云服務(wù)器、虛擬主機(jī)、網(wǎng)站系統(tǒng)開發(fā)經(jīng)驗(yàn)。專業(yè)提供云主機(jī)、虛擬主機(jī)、域名注冊(cè)、VPS主機(jī)、云服務(wù)器、香港云服務(wù)器、免備案服務(wù)器等。
本文名稱:Redis運(yùn)維框架有效提升系統(tǒng)性能(redis運(yùn)維框架)
新聞來源:http://m.5511xx.com/article/coejgdo.html


咨詢
建站咨詢
